Hey Priva,

Quick heads-up before Friday's DR drill for the Inkmill markdown pipeline: we'll restore the renderer config from the cold backup, so you'll need the escrow credentials handy. Grab a coffee first — the restore takes a while. For the sealed vault copy, the recovery passphrase is below.

recovery phrase for kahop-kahap: istys-novdor-joreth-silir-eliys

MEMO — Sales Leads

Re: Kelbrook Street lease renegotiation. Landlord Arvane Holdings wants a 14% uplift; we countered at 6% with a three-year term. Expect resolution by month end. Do not discuss with clients or staff until signed. Keep travel bookings to the Kelbrook office flexible. Context for the negotiation follows below.

management briefing: Headcount on the Belix team goes from 60 to 93 by the end of November. Gross margin on Belix came in at 23 percent against a plan of 47 percent.

Release 4.2 changed the Wrenfield report builder's sort implementation from a stable merge to a faster comparison sort, which broke tie-ordering guarantees that several customers relied on for grouped exports. The fix reinstates stable sorting behind a feature flag, applied only when a report declares secondary keys. Before approving the rollout, confirm that regression fixtures in the Ashgrove suite pass with the flag both on and off. The flag and its related thresholds are set via the following configuration.

service settings:
[istael]
team = gilath
access_code = ac_468cdf
owner = casdor.gilox
host = istael.kelviforge.internal
port = 5432
peer = quenwyn.braskworks.corp
salt = 6678df32
pin = 7400

## Support

DeployBeacon posts deploy status to your release channel and answers queries like `status of cart-service`. If the bot stops responding, check the Lanternworks status page first; most outages clear within minutes. For missing environments, wrong version reporting, or permissions issues, open a ticket with the pipeline ID attached. For urgent release-blocking problems, contact the bot maintainers directly at the address below.

alerts address for tahaf-hawep: frawyn@tolvaqlabs.corp